Carcano Moshetto Carbine

My friend gave me a Carcano Moschetto TS to play around with. It is missing several parts. (Front band & handguard, Follower housing, spring & pin. The rifle is actually in decent shape, just need some TLC, but I cannot locate any parts for it. I would like to restore it for him as a gift. Anyone have any sources for parts for this rifle. Forget about Numrich Arms, as they have 10 million parts listed, but never have any actual parts. Any help would be appreciated

By my thoughts you may have a youth training rifle. It is smaller than the regular rifle. I.E. the action and general rifle is smaller. It only fires a blank shell. If so you will have a hard time finding parts. I was lucky as mine was comlpete with bayonet and a youth military head cap. Good luck in your search.
